So, I am getting a 15 gallon long tank tomorrow. 24x12x12
In the pufferpedia is shows F8s as 15 gallon minimum and fangs as 20 gallons minimum. Theyre both very active puffers and get the same size.
With my bigger footprint on the 15 long (vs 15 high) why couldnt I house a fangs puffer in the 15 long? Im debating between a fangs or f8. Initially wanted an f8, but am now thinking a fangs mught suit me better due to being freshwater and I could keep floating plants like I want.

Opinions please.

My opinion is set your tank up at SG1.002-SG1.003@25DegC and if you want a floating plant you could add Ceratopteris Thalictroides which is a lovely looking plant
